Transaction 570a4da070abf58709da13ccd2f63bc5c02c6ffb6d92b83b731bde107c9b0b76
1 Input
2 Outputs
- 570a4da070abf58709da13ccd2f63bc5c02c6ffb6d92b83b731bde107c9b0b76:0
- 570a4da070abf58709da13ccd2f63bc5c02c6ffb6d92b83b731bde107c9b0b76:1
value 94660
address 3KCTCkFgcscf1pYNKZn1ifnVYUbsh5LMLy
value 2999826
address 12MDpw2JSFqTr61p43BTjsreUpxT1SK882